Fax pages usually do not include a cover sheet as part of the main document. Instead, the cover sheet acts as an introduction to the fax itself. Using a fax cover sheet template for pages can help you create an effective lead-in, ensuring that the recipient knows who the sender is and what the fax contains.
The fax cover sheet is always included when counting the fax pages, so make sure you add it. If the recipient of the fax is out of the office and doesn't pick up the fax, the basic information on the fax cover sheet will help it get to the appropriate person regardless.
Begin by creating a header that includes your name, company name, address, and fax number. Add the recipient's details. Include a short greeting, such as "Dear [Recipient's Name]," as well as the date. Provide a clear and concise subject line that explains the purpose of the fax that you are sending.
?1) On the cover page, include: your name, last name, phone number, as well as the subject or title of your fax to make sure you stand out. Remember to also specify your recipient's details on the same cover sheet. Avoid expectations that your recipient might know you and is waiting for your fax.
You should always use a fax cover sheet when sending fax messages. Not only is it proper protocol, but it also helps your message get to the right person.
When filling out a fax cover letter, it is very important to list the number of pages you are sending. That gives the recipient a heads up to count the pages and let you know if any are missing.
